South Landscape Architecture P.C.

Landscape Designer

(208) 342-2999

2002 S Vista Ave Boise, ID 83705

ezlocal.com

South Landscape Architecture P.C. serves Boise, ID and is located in the 83705 ZIP code.

InfoReviewsOffersPhotosMap

Reviews

South Landscape Architecture P.C. has no reviews yet. Be the first to leave a review!


Copyright 2026 EZlocal.com, Inc. All Rights Reserved.